Misfire + slightly worn valve seats/guides perhaps.
Mine does the odd blue flame up the inlet when it fires up in winter because the guides are getting tired and the extra ignition advance to get it started fires it off before the valve fully seats. Really makes the people at the petrol station happy.
Wind some electrical tape down the leads and see if it clears up.
